To calibrate your Chevy Silverado’s tire sensors yourself, start by ensuring all tires are inflated to the recommended pressure and park on a flat surface. Turn the ignition to ON without starting the engine, then access the TPMS menu on your instrument cluster. Activate the relearn mode, usually by holding a button until a horn chirp sounds. Then, use a TPMS tool to match each sensor, making sure to check pressures afterward. If you keep following these steps, you’ll understand the process better.

Initiating the Relearn Mode and Confirming the System Is Ready

turn ignition activate sensors

To start, turn your ignition to the ON position without starting the engine, ensuring the vehicle is ready for the process. Next, access the Tire Pressure menu on your dashboard to prepare for the relearn mode. Once there, activate the relearn function, and you’ll hear a horn chirp, indicating the system is ready to match each sensor.

Access Tire Pressure Menu

After confirming the vehicle is in the ON/RUN position with all tires properly inflated, you need to access the Tire Pressure menu on the driver information display. To do this:

  1. Use the steering wheel controls to navigate through the menu options.
  2. Press the arrow buttons until you highlight the “Tire Pressure” or “TPMS” menu.
  3. Select this option by pressing the checkmark or SET/CLR button.
  4. Confirm that the system displays the “Relearn Tire Positions” or “Tire Learning Active” message, indicating it’s ready for sensor matching.

This step guarantees the vehicle’s system is prepared to recognize new sensor data. Once confirmed, proceed to activate the relearn mode as instructed.

Activate Relearn Mode

Once you’ve accessed the Tire Pressure menu and confirmed that the system is ready, you need to activate the relearn mode. To do this, press and hold the SET/CLR or checkmark button until you see the “Relearn Tire Positions” or “Tire Learning Active” message on the display. When the system enters relearn mode, the horn will chirp twice, signaling it’s prepared to accept new sensor data. Make sure all four tires are properly inflated to the recommended pressure before proceeding. Confirm that the vehicle remains stationary, with the parking brake engaged and the ignition in the ON/RUN position. Once the horn chirps, you can start matching each sensor to its tire position. This step ensures the system recognizes the sensors correctly for accurate monitoring.

Matching Each Tire Sensor Using the TPMS Tool

match sensors with tpms

To match each tire sensor using the TPMS tool, start by making certain the vehicle is parked with the ignition in the ON/RUN position and the parking brake engaged. Once ready, follow these steps:

  1. Remove the valve cap from the tire you’re working on.
  2. Use the TPMS tool to activate the sensor by pressing and releasing the button at the valve stem.
  3. Wait for a horn chirp, confirming the sensor has been matched.
  4. Repeat the process for each remaining tire, following the sensor matching sequence.
  5. During this process, ensure your vehicle is on a flat surface to facilitate accurate sensor calibration and proper tire pressure reading.

This method guarantees each sensor transmits accurate data to the system. Be patient, and make sure each sensor responds with the horn chirp before proceeding. Proper matching ensures reliable TPMS operation.

Completing the Calibration and Verifying Tire Pressures

complete tire pressure verification

With all sensors matched, it’s time to complete the calibration process and verify that your tire pressures are correct. First, turn off the ignition to exit the sensor learning mode. Then, recheck each tire’s pressure with a reliable gauge, inflating or deflating as needed to reach the manufacturer’s recommended PSI. Start your vehicle and confirm the TPMS warning light is off. Check the Driver Information Center (DIC) or instrument cluster for accurate tire pressure readings. If pressures are correct and the warning light is gone, the calibration is complete. If the warning persists, reinitiate the calibration process or inspect sensors for faults. Properly calibrated sensors ensure your tire pressures are accurately monitored, keeping your Silverado safe and efficient.

Troubleshooting Common TPMS Calibration Issues

check tire pressure sensors

When your Silverado’s TPMS warning light stays on despite completing the calibration, you need to troubleshoot the issue promptly. First, verify all tires are at the correct pressure, as under- or over-inflated tires can prevent proper sensor matching. Second, confirm that you followed the calibration steps within the specified time window. Third, check for faulty sensors—age, damage, or weak batteries can cause mismatches. Fourth, validate that the TPMS tool correctly activated each sensor; a malfunctioning tool or incorrect procedure can hinder calibration. If these steps don’t resolve the issue, consider reattempting the process or inspecting sensors for damage. Persistent warning lights may indicate sensor failure or a system fault requiring professional diagnosis.

Tips for Maintaining Accurate Tire Sensor Readings

check clean recalibrate sensors

Maintaining accurate tire sensor readings is key to guaranteeing your Silverado’s TPMS functions properly and keeps you safe on the road. Regularly check tire pressures with a reliable gauge, especially before long trips or seasonal changes, to confirm they match the manufacturer’s recommended PSI. Avoid sudden temperature fluctuations that can affect pressure readings; recheck and adjust if needed. Keep sensors clean and free of dirt or debris around the valve stems, which can interfere with signals. When rotating tires, always recalibrate or relearn sensor positions promptly to prevent false warnings. If you notice inconsistent readings or warning lights, inspect sensors for damage or corrosion, and consider replacing old batteries. Proper maintenance helps ensure your TPMS remains accurate and reliable over time.

Frequently Asked Questions

How Often Should I Recalibrate My Silverado’s TPMS Sensors?

You should recalibrate your Silverado’s TPMS sensors whenever you rotate or change your tires, replace sensors, or install aftermarket wheels. Also, recalibrate if you notice warning lights or inaccurate pressure readings. It’s a good idea to verify the system annually or after any tire service. Regular calibration ensures your sensors work correctly, keeping you informed about your tire pressure and ensuring safe driving.

How Do I Know if a Sensor Is Faulty During Calibration?

You’ll know a sensor is faulty if, during calibration, it doesn’t chirp when activated or if the horn doesn’t sound twice as expected. Additionally, persistent warning lights after completing the process or inconsistent pressure readings indicate a problem. Sometimes, faulty sensors won’t respond to reprogramming, and you might need to replace them. Always double-check sensor connections and battery life before concluding a sensor is defective.
